XD Inc. (2400.HK): Intro

Founded in 2011 and headquartered in Shanghai, XD Inc. (2400.HK) is a Chinese developer, publisher and operator of mobile and web games. The company combines in-house game development with platform services (TapTap) to reach players, support third-party developers and monetize engagement across channels.
  • Founded: 2011 (Shanghai)
  • Platform launch: TapTap in 2015 - a games community and distribution/marketing platform
  • Public listing: Hong Kong Stock Exchange, 2018 - ticker 2400.HK
  • Strategic investment: acquired a 5.30% stake in a target company via share purchase agreement in 2020
  • Recent growth: reported +37% year-on-year revenue growth in H1 2025 driven by self-developed titles and improved TapTap monetization
  • Market capitalization: ~HK$33.85 billion as of December 2025

XD Inc. (2400.HK) operates through two principal segments-Game and TapTap-leveraging technology, data, and community to develop, publish, distribute and monetize interactive entertainment worldwide. How it works
  • Organizational structure: two operating segments - Game (publishing & operations) and TapTap (community platform & marketing).
  • Headcount: approximately 1,400 employees spanning game development, product, data science, marketing, operations and customer support.
  • Technology stack: advanced analytics, A/B testing, live-ops tooling, cloud-based backends and in-house engines to optimize retention, engagement and monetization.
  • Global operations: distribution across Greater China, Southeast Asia, North America, Europe and other regions, with localized content, platforms and compliance processes.
  • Monetization levers: in-app purchases (IAP), premium game sales, advertising and platform marketing services (for third-party publishers on TapTap).
Business model: Game segment vs TapTap
  • Game segment: signs or self-develops IP, funds development or co-development, publishes and operates live games; revenues primarily from IAP and premium sales.
  • TapTap platform: community discovery platform and marketplace; provides user acquisition, analytics and marketing services to developers while offering discovery, reviews and social features to gamers.
  • Synergies: TapTap feeds user acquisition and community feedback into game development and live-ops for higher conversion and lower UA costs.

XD Inc. (2400.HK): How It Works

XD Inc. (2400.HK) operates as a games developer, publisher and platform owner (TapTap). Its business model combines first-party game development, third-party publishing, platform distribution, in-app monetization and developer-facing marketing services.

  • Core products: self-developed mobile and PC games (premium and free-to-play titles).
  • Distribution platform: TapTap - a game discovery, community and marketplace app with ad inventory and storefront features.
  • Developer services: online marketing, user acquisition, analytics and publishing support sold to external developers and publishers via TapTap.

Revenue flows and monetization mechanics:

  • In-game purchases (IGP): sales of virtual currency, consumables, gacha/loot mechanics and cosmetics in both self-developed and published titles.
  • Premium editions and one-time purchases: enhanced game versions, season passes and DLC.
  • Advertising: display, native and video ads across TapTap, including promoted placements and performance-based campaigns.
  • Online marketing services: paid user acquisition, cross-promotion, analytics/reporting and publisher deals for third-party studios.
  • Platform fees: revenue share from third-party game sales and in-app transactions on TapTap.

Operational notes on how these metrics arise:

  • High gross margin (72.09%) stems from digital goods predominating revenue mix-low marginal cost of incremental units.
  • Operating margin (18.25%) reflects scale efficiencies in development, platform operations and marketing flows, plus leverage from TapTap ad and service revenue.
  • Strong net profit growth in 2025 H1 (+215% to RMB 790m) driven by hit self-developed titles and improved monetization/advertising on TapTap.
  • ROIC of 30.16% indicates effective capital allocation into high-return game projects and platform investment; ROE reported at 0.32.
